Whats your dunk, speed and all that at 6'6?

I really regret making a slasher, even more when i actually farm all my vc. Fml.
My speed is 87(will be 88 after the last upgrade)
My dunk is 82 or 85. Maxes at 91, I think.
Contact dunk is 77 or so. Maxes at 83. You need 82 for all of the good contact dunk signature animations, so that's what I'm going for.
FWIW, strength maxes at 61, I think.
Ball control is 79, which is enough to do most of the good stuff.

The main thing for me, as a wing, is being able to hit the break and make cuts in the half court with a real threat to finish agianst good defenders, either with the ball or with an alley. In MyCareer it's working out fine but we'll see how it goes in ProAm. I'm still working on my badges.

Right now I'm rated 85 and I've unlocked Alley Oop Finisher but I'm really waiting on that Posterizer and Relentless Finisher, which should both unlock pretty soon.

Just as an FYI, I suggest upgrading your dunk and dribble packages before really judging the archetype. I've had the agility maxed for awhile but my character feels much more explosive after the dunk/layup upgrades+packages.

It's worth noting that sharpshooters and playmakers are gonna flourish with as much space as a 3v3 full court game. Right now I think the finishing on playmakers is way too high. With that much athleticism, they should be forced to avoid contact. I think sharpshooters are fine but overall I'd like to see much more favorable finishing and drawing of fouls for slashers.

This class should seek out contact and be rewarded for it. The priority should be on not letting them get a head of steam, but if they do get a head of steam, you should be at risk.

That said, I don't have the floater badge yet, so that could be utterly OP with such high layup/close ratings.
